Ok.. so I have a -
Acer 22" Widescreen LCD Monitor With 5ms Response Time (P221WD) - Black

I just wanted to know if I can watch 3D movies with the 3D glasses on this monitor. If yes, what softwares do I need to install.. or any drivers maybe?

I gotta ask, but are you sure you're putting in the DVD with the 3D content? I believe the 2D and 3D versions are included with that movie. I haven't seen the movie in 3D either, but usually there are only certain parts that are in 3D.

That being said.. you shouldn't need any special hardware. A computer monitor is essentially an over priced TV screen. Maybe the colors are off or something with refresh rates?

I watched it tonite using Nero Showtime. Sitting in front of a monitor, the experience is really bad. Because you're so close, the screen is half red and half blue. Nevertheless, it was still clearly in 3D.
